Chicken Shed Zeppelin

Chicken Shed Zeppelin is a Brighton-based bluegrass band that begins in 2003 as a solo project for Matt, who performs banjo and sings at open mic nights. The name comes from a drunken remark by a friend after an audience member hears a resemblance to Led Zeppelin in the banjo playing between songs.

The act first develops into a duo with the addition of old-time fiddler Ade, then becomes a trio when Dave joins on git-tar. It later expands into a five-piece band, with Felix on double bass and a mandolin player described as a major talent. Felix leaves in 2012, and Young Dave takes over on double bass.

The band describes its style as bluecrass, blending bluegrass with a broader, informal approach to acoustic performance.
